Class Central is learner-supported. When you buy through links on our site, we may earn an affiliate commission.

YouTube

Why You Don't Need That New Library - Chaos Engineering 2025

Conf42 via YouTube

Overview

Coursera Plus Monthly Sale: All Certificates & Courses 40% Off!
This conference talk from Conf42 Chaos Engineering 2025 explores when to build custom solutions instead of adopting new libraries. Denis Ermakov shares his experience at TechFlow, where his team evaluated NextAuth.js for authentication needs but ultimately built a custom solution. Learn about the decision-making process, including analyzing data flow requirements, calculating the true cost of alternatives, and determining when simplicity outweighs the overhead of integrating third-party libraries. The presentation covers practical examples of authentication implementation, demonstrates how to evaluate technology choices objectively, and provides actionable guidance for making similar decisions in your own projects.

Syllabus

00:00 Introduction and Background
00:26 Project Overview at TechFlow
01:40 Exploring NextAuth.js
03:38 Building Custom Authentication
04:55 Data Flow in the Application
06:35 Evaluating the Cost of Alternatives
09:39 Final Thoughts and Homework
11:03 Conclusion and Farewell

Taught by

Conf42

Reviews

Start your review of Why You Don't Need That New Library - Chaos Engineering 2025

Never Stop Learning.

Get personalized course recommendations, track subjects and courses with reminders, and more.

Someone learning on their laptop while sitting on the floor.